How to Perform Gas Station Maintenance Efficiently

Are you a gas station owner looking to enhance your facility’s performance and extend the lifespan of your equipment? Gas station maintenance is crucial to ensuring smooth operations and preventing costly repairs down the line. In this article, we will explore some tips and best practices for efficiently maintaining your gas station equipment to keep your business running smoothly.

Importance of Gas Station Maintenance

Gas station maintenance plays a significant role in ensuring the safety of both your customers and employees. Regular equipment maintenance helps prevent potential accidents, such as fuel leaks or equipment malfunctions, which can result in serious consequences. Additionally, proper maintenance can help you avoid costly repairs and downtime, ultimately saving you money in the long run.

Tips for Efficient Gas Station Maintenance

  1. Regular Inspections: Conducting regular inspections of your gas station repair equipment is essential to identify any potential issues before they escalate. Check for leaks, worn-out parts, or any signs of damage that may compromise the safety and efficiency of your equipment.
  2. Scheduled Maintenance: Create a maintenance schedule and adhere to it diligently. Regularly servicing your equipment and following manufacturer’s guidelines for maintenance can significantly extend the lifespan of your gas station equipment.
  3. Invest in Quality Equipment: Investing in high-quality equipment may require a higher upfront cost, but it can save you money in the long run. Quality equipment is more durable and less likely to break down, reducing the need for frequent repairs.
  4. Train Your Staff: Properly trained staff can identify and address minor issues before they escalate into major problems. Provide your employees with training on basic maintenance tasks and safety protocols to ensure the smooth operation of your gas station.
  5. Keep Records: Maintain detailed records of all maintenance activities and repairs performed on your gas station equipment. This will help you track maintenance schedules, identify recurring issues, and make informed decisions about future investments.
